3. Purple Line: Sligo Creek Parkway south of Wayne Avenue in Silver Spring will be closed for two months for Purple Line track installation. Pedestrian access will stay open.

4. ‘This Is the Time’ to Buy Electric Vehicle: County officials are urging residents who want to buy or lease an electric vehicle to do it in September so they can take advantage of a federal tax credit before the incentive ends under President Donald Trump’s “One Big Beautiful Bill.”
